Full Time Permanent PharmacistPosition Summary                                                                                               
As a key member of the four Family Health Teams (Temagami, Great Northern, Englehart and Haileybury), and an integral part of an interdisciplinary health care team, you will deliver pharmaceutical care in accordance with FHTs policies and professional practice standards. You will perform routine pharmaceutical duties, and ensure that the pharmaceutical needs of our patients are met.
 
The successful candidate may identify any of the four sites as their home base and will work under the direction of the Steering Committee and according to the annual work plan that will be developed and implemented.  The position will require the candidate to work remotely with travel to the various sites each week.
 

Roles and Responsibilities
  • Perform patient medication reconciliation
  • Consult with interdisciplinary team members and physicians
  • Educate targeted patients
  • Interprofessional education
  • Individualized care planning
  • Develop policies & procedures to improve medication use
  • Operate pharmaceutical clinics
  • Improve transitions of care, including increased communication between hospital & community pharmacists

Skills, Knowledge Requirements
  • Graduate from a recognized pharmacy education program and current registration with the Ontario College of Pharmacists
  • 3 years of related experience in a community, hospital or primary care setting
  • Exceptional understanding of current, evidence based and best practice pharmacy guidelines
  • Excellent oral / written skills
  • Strong clinical skills
  • Autonomous and able to function with minimal supervision
  • Ability to work effectively with all members of the health care team
  • Ability to prioritize, manage time effectively and be flexible in a very active work environment
   Computer Skills
  • Basic computer skills
  • Experience with electronic medical records (EMR)
  • Familiar with pharmacy programs and drug information software
  • Ability to perform Internet based literature searches on electronic databases
   Language Skills
  • English required; French not required but would be an asset.
